AS A SOPHOMORE...Updike played and started
in all 37 of the Saints' matches...led the squad in assists with
1,087 on the year, averaging 8.77 per set...recorded his
1,000th career assist on 2/6/11...was named the GNAC Player of the
Week on 1/31/11...voted to the Endicott Invitational All-Tournament
Team, the MIT Invitational All-Tournament Team and the NECVA
Championship All-Tournament Team...named GNAC 1st Team
All-Conference...set the Emmanuel program-record for assists in a
season...notched 6 double-doubles in 2011...finished the season
ranked 4th nationally in aces and 21st in assists...was second on
the team in servies aces with 73 on the year...also recorded 159
kills, 158 digs and 59 total blocks...hit .317 for the
season...helped lead the Saints to their second
consecutive program-record for wins in a season, as Emmanuel went
28-9 on the year and advanced to the NECVA Tournament for the
third-straight season.
AS A FRESHMAN...Updike played in a
team-high 36 of the Saint's 38 matches as a freshman...started as
the team's setter...was named to the GNAC Weekly Honor Roll on four
consecutive weeks during his rookie season (2/1/10, 2/15/10,
2/22/10, 3/1/10)...tied the program record for aces in a match
(8)...totaled 649 assists, 101 digs, 37 aces, 37 kills and 9 total
blocks...helped the Saints to a program-best 27 wins, including
making a trip to the GNAC Finals and to the NECVA Tournament.
BEFORE EMMANUEL...Updike was a two-sport athlete
at Mira Costa High School (Manhattan Beach, Calif.), competing in
both volleyball and surfing...led his team to the National Surf
Championship in 2009 and to the Division I California
Interscholastic Federation Southern Section Championship in
2008.
